Wittman Statement on President's Supreme Court Nomination

WASHINGTON – Congressman Rob Wittman (VA-1) issued the following statement in response to the President’s nomination of Judge Merrick Garland to serve as the next Associate Justice of the Supreme Court:

“Under our Constitution, the President has the power to choose a nominee, but the Senate has the prerogative not to confirm that nominee. That’s the way our Founder’s intended it, and it’s what separation of our three branches of government demands. Historically, people on both sides of the aisle have argued that it’s best for the Senate not to take action this close to a Presidential election. That’s because this shouldn’t be a decision about politics, it should be a decision about what the American people want. I fully support Leader McConnell and Chairman Grassley's decision not to move forward with the confirmation process.”
